Now, here’s the truth about alcohol and weight loss. It’s not JUST the calories that you should be worried about. 







Even having one alcoholic beverage can lower your inhibitions and cause you to eat more than you usually do, and have less willpower to say “no” to junk food and snacks that don’t align with your diet. 







So before you drink too much, make sure you fill up on lean protein and veggies so you only have one normal piece of cake instead of three giant pieces plus ice cream.

Best Low-Calorie Cocktails under 150 calories 

  • Vodka Soda: 96 calories


  • Vodka/Gin and Diet Tonic: 96 calories


  • Rum and Diet Coke: 96 calories


  • Aperol Spritz: 120 calories


  • Vodka/Gin and Regular Tonic: 136 calories


  • Mojito: 135 calories


  • Margarita: 145 calories


  • French 75: 145 calories 


These recipes are for the “regular” version of each cocktail, which is generally 1.5-2oz liquor. You can find how to make these on Liquor.com. 

What about beer? 

The calories in beer are hard to determine because they don’t have to be put on the can or bottle. 

Lite Beer will be the lowest in calories, but that’s not always everyone’s favorite. (However, Devin Gage loves a good Miller Lite on a hot day which is only 95 calories). 

If you’re a fan of IPAs, I got some bad news for you. Many higher ABV beers can be 250-300+ calories per 12oz beer. 

So if you are a craft beer drinking that wants to lose weight, then you want to look for more traditional beers that are under 5% ABV. Think of a pilsner, lager, wheat or even many of the sour beers.

Also, many cans are now 16oz instead of 12oz, adding 25% more calories to each beer.

So, what if you are a Wine drinker? 

4oz of wine, no matter the type, are between 120-130 calories. The expectation is champagne (lower in calories) and dessert wines (higher in calories).

Now, just because these are lower calorie drinks, doesn’t mean you should drink more. Like I said above, the more you drink, the more likely you are to overeat and send your calories through the roof.
